Between our high elevation and inland location, there’s no denying that we deal with a seriously dry climate in Colorado. As a tile dealer in the Rocky Mountain region, the Colorado interior designers we work with often come into our showrooms with clients who are looking to combat the lack of humidity with a steam shower at home.
